What is Silent Disco?
It is a global phenomenon taking over music festivals across the world. “If you go to any great music festival in Europe like Glastonbury or even EXIT festival in Serbia, there is always a Silent Disco. This marks our festival apart from other musical events that have taken place in Sri Lanka and it will be a brand new experience for all the festival attendees,” says Leah Bazalgette, Festival Director.
Silent disco is the common name for a disco where people dance to music listened to on wireless headphones. Rather than using a speaker system, music is broadcast via an FM-transmitter with the signal being picked up by wireless headphone receivers worn by the participants. Those without the headphones hear no music, giving the effect of a room full of people dancing to nothing. Often two DJs compete for listeners.
